Positive yield curve
Definition: [crh] When long-term debt interest rates are higher than short-term debt rates (because of the iDefinition: ncreased risk involved with long-term debt security).

 


POSITIVE YIELD CURVE " The curve formed when plotting yield vs. maturity during a period when short-term yield (interest rates) are lower than long-term yields. This is the typical curve during periods of easy money and loose credit.

Positive yield curve
When the interest rate on a long-term bond is higher than the interest rate on a shorter-term bond of the same quality, the relationship between the two, called the yield curve, is positive.
